How to use AI for your nonprofit
There are lots of ways to use AI for nonprofits — but the key is finding what works best for your team.
Start by asking:
- What problems take up too much of your time?
- What tasks feel repetitive or hard to manage?
- What tools are you already using?
From there, think about how AI can help. You don’t need to do everything at once. Try one small change — like automating donor emails or summarizing meeting notes — and build from there.
A great AI plan should include:
- The cost of the tools
- Who will use them
- What problems they should solve
And here’s a tip: AI works best when you give it clear instructions. If you’re asking it to write something, include the purpose, tone, and audience in your prompt. The more specific you are, the better your results will be.

Administrative tasks
Every nonprofit has busywork that takes time away from more important goals. AI for nonprofits can handle many of these small tasks for you — so your team can stay focused on fundraising and serving your mission.
Here are a few everyday jobs AI can help with:
- Summarize articles, videos, or meetings
- Clean up or organize your notes
- Make lists or sort files
- Transcribe meeting recordings
Many tools you already use — like Zoom or Microsoft 365 — have built-in AI features. You can also try tools like Otter.ai for note-taking, Copilot in Microsoft 365 to clean up documents, or ChatGPT for quick edits and summaries.
Design
Good design helps tell your story and build trust with donors. But graphic design takes time — and not every team has a designer on staff.
That’s where AI for nonprofits can step in.
AI tools can help you:
- Create infographics or social media graphics
- Make presentations look more professional
- Generate and edit images
Many popular tools — like Adobe Firefly, Adobe Photoshop, and Canva — now include AI features. They’re easy to use, even if you don’t have design experience.
Just remember to be clear with your audience when you use AI-generated images. A little transparency goes a long way in keeping trust.
Content generation and communications
Telling your story is one of the most powerful ways to raise money. But writing content takes time — and that can slow down your fundraising.
AI for nonprofits can help you write faster and stay on message.
Here’s how AI can support your communications:
- Do research for your content strategy
- Personalize messages to different donors
- Create quick posts for email or social media
- Answer common questions with chatbots or virtual assistants
You can also use AI to help with specific writing tasks like newsletters, thank-you messages, or donation appeals.
Popular tools like ChatGPT and Jasper offer both free and paid plans. No matter which tool you choose, remember this: AI can help you write — but your voice is what makes it matter.
Social Media
Social media is one of the best ways to connect with donors. In fact, 59% of people who follow a nonprofit on social media also donate.
But posting every day takes time and creativity. AI for nonprofits can help you stay active and consistent.
Here’s how AI can support your social strategy:
- Turn press releases into short, shareable posts
- Write captions or brainstorm new ideas when you’re stuck
- Keep your tone friendly and on-brand
Tools like the Buffer AI Assistant make it easy to get started with AI-generated content — even if you’re short on time or inspiration.
Donor Letters
Thanking and communicating with donors is key to building strong relationships. But writing letters can take a lot of time — especially when you’re trying to get the wording just right.
AI for nonprofits can make this easier.
Use AI to help you:
- Write thank-you letters and donation receipts
- Draft messages to build long-term relationships
- Create templates you can reuse for future campaigns
- Edit and improve the messages you already have
With the right prompt, AI can give you a strong first draft — and you can adjust the tone to match your organization’s voice.

Chatbots
Chatbots are functional tools that can help answer frequently asked questions and lead visitors to what they are looking for on your website or social media channels. A common use of chatbots is to help a donor find out how or where to give on your website if they are unclear about using your donation platform.
Not sure what to include in your chatbot conversations? You can also use generative AI to help brainstorm common questions and answers to include.
